Hello, oh wonderful healers of Schadenfreude.

I currently have my Shield Wall glyphed, which means it reduces damage by 60% for 12 seconds, with a 4 minute cooldown.

Would it be better to leave it as is, and make it a once-a-fight ability, or would you prefer it unglyphed: 40% for 12 seconds, with a 2 minute cooldown.

I can, of course, swap it in and out as necessary, but in general, I'm curious as to what the preference would be.

Unglyphed seems better for most situations, the ability to use it more often to increase your personal survivability versus when the 20% extra would actually have prevented a death.

From my personal experience, unglyphed is better, but I think it's pretty easy to carry around some dust of disappearance and just unglyph/reglyph shield wall depending on the fight. (this means I should probably start carrying a stack of it around =P)

I felt a lot better having shield wall unglyphed on Magmaw, as that allowed me to use it right before each mangle, which I assume helped the healers a bunch.

However, tanking 2 drakes on halfus (or halfus and a drake) would probably favor the glyphed shield wall. So yeah, fight dependent I think.
